    26, SHOT TOWER CLOSE, CHESTER, CH1 3BT

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Shot Tower Close last sold in August 2024 for £179,000. Based on price growth in the CH1 district since then, its estimated current value is £194,889 — placing it in the 23rd percentile nationally and the 40th percentile within CH1. The property covers 78 m² (840 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,499 per m². The EPC rating is B,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— CH1

    CH1 covers Chester city centre and its immediate surroundings in Cheshire, positioned in the north-west of England close to the Wales border. The area blends historic character with modern urban amenities, attracting a mix of students, young professionals, and families drawn to its cultural and retail offer.
